The primary advantage of a 1 1/2 hp submersible pump lies in its construction. Unlike traditional pumps, submersible variants are hermetically sealed, allowing the motor to remain protected from water ingress. This design not only improves functionality but also prolongs the pump's lifespan. The robust build ensures that the pump remains operational in conditions that could potentially harm less protected equipment, making it a durable choice for various settings.
In terms of power, a 1 1/2 hp submersible pump offers an optimal balance between performance and energy consumption. It provides sufficient power to lift water from substantial depths, which is particularly beneficial for applications involving deep wells or substantial water extraction tasks. The horsepower rating signifies its capability to handle large volumes of water efficiently, ensuring rapid and reliable water removal from flooded areas or tanks.

In industrial contexts, these pumps prove essential in operations that involve irrigation, drainage, and sewage management. Their ability to operate silently while submerged makes them ideal for settings where noise pollution is a concern. Additionally, because the pump operates beneath the water surface, there's a notable reduction in the risk of cavitation—a common issue with external pumps that leads to damaged components over time.

For home and business owners,
proper maintenance of submersible pumps is essential to ensure longevity and performance. Regularly inspecting the pump for blockages, ensuring the seals remain intact, and monitoring electrical connections can prevent failures and extend the lifespan of the pump.
